About Lynn C. Shaw
Lynn C. Shaw is a scholar working on Ophthalmology, Immunology and Allergy, Radiology, Nuclear Medicine and Imaging, Biological Psychiatry and Cancer Research, having authored 42 papers that have together received 1.8k indexed citations. Recurring topics across this work include Retinal Diseases and Treatments (13 papers), Angiogenesis and VEGF in Cancer (11 papers), Retinopathy of Prematurity Studies (9 papers), Growth Hormone and Insulin-like Growth Factors (6 papers), Glaucoma and retinal disorders (5 papers), Zebrafish Biomedical Research Applications (5 papers), RNA and protein synthesis mechanisms (5 papers) and Cancer, Hypoxia, and Metabolism (5 papers). The work is most often cited by research in Ophthalmology (563 citations), Radiology, Nuclear Medicine and Imaging (361 citations), Neurology (119 citations), Immunology and Allergy (85 citations) and Molecular Biology (938 citations). Lynn C. Shaw has collaborated with scholars based in United States, Australia and United Kingdom. Frequent co-authors include Maria B. Grant, Sergio Li Calzi, Aqeela Afzal, Sergio Caballero, Dung Nguyen, Polyxenie E. Spoerri, Hao Pan, Robert N. Mames, Matthew B. Neu and Jennifer L. Kielczewski. Their work appears in journals such as Investigative Ophthalmology & Visual Science, Diabetes, Circulation Research, Journal of Biological Chemistry and Microvascular Research.
